    • Equal Rights Amendment | Definition, History, Text, Pros and Cons, …

      The Equal Rights Amendment would provide a fundamental legal remedy against sex discrimination for both women and men. It would guarantee the rights affirmed by the U.S. Constitution are held equally by all citizens without regard to their sex. For the first time, sex would be considered suspect classification, as race currently is.

      The Fourteenth Amendment of the Constitution was ratified by the states in 1868, principally to prevent southern states from discriminating against freedmen. The text of the amendment states that: No State shall... deny to any person within its jurisdiction the equal protection of the laws.
